My Own Personal Soap Opera by Libby Malin

myownpersonalsoapopera 199x300 My Own Personal Soap Opera by Libby Malin

My Own Personal Soap Opera by Libby Malin

About The Book:

Frankie McNally doesn't just write for a soap opera, her life resembles one. Head writer for the soap opera, Lust for Life, Frankie is being courted by both Victor Pendergrast, a dashing older man sent in to save the show's sagging ratings, and Luke Blades, the soap's totally hot leading man. Just when she thinks life can't get more complicated, a jewel thief starts copying the show's storyline—a development that could send the show's ratings soaring if it doesn't get Frankie and Victor arrested first. Can Frankie write her way out of this one? And can she put make-believe aside long enough to discover the truth of her own heart?

My Opinion:

Frankie McNally is a bit of a mess.  Thrust into the "head writers" position in the soap opera she works for after many other head writers had quit, she finds herself dealing with people on a level she's never dealt with before.  She's not only trying to figure out how to be a head writer, but how to be strong, how to get on with her life in the middle of a crisis, both personal and proffesional.  Not only does she have to deal with a copy cat theif, but two men falling in love with her, and an ex husband who wrote about her in his book.  Could life get any more complicated?

This is a fun and cute little romance novel by Libby Malin.  The characters are easy to like and understand.  Though some of the story line is a little too contrived, it does remind me of the soap operas I used to watch as a teenager.  Lots of intrigue that's a little too fantastical, dreamy romantic triangles and some crazy characters.

Overall I enjoyed reading the book.  It was fun, like watching one of my favorite soaps.  Nothing really surprising about the storyline or the characters, which makes for an easy read.  I'd recommend this book to anyone who loves soap operas and who wants a light read at night.

My rating: 3.5 stars
